# CMD TECHNOLOGY, INC.
CRD-5300-001, CRD-5300-002, CRD-5300-003
Card Type Hard drive controller card
Processor RISC
Maximum Onboard 128MB DRAM
Memory
Hard Drives Fourteen Fast SCSI devices (5300-001)
supported
Fourteen Fast/Wide SCSI devices (5300-002)
Fourteen Fast/Wide SCSI devices (5300-003)
Floppy drives None
supported
Data Bus Fast/Wide SCSI (5300-001)
Fast/Wide SCSI (5300-002)
Fast/Wide/Differential SCSI (5300-003)
Form-factor 3.5 inch
RAID levels 0, 1, 0+1, 4 and 5, JBOD
supported

+------------------------------------------------------------+
| MISCELLANEOUS TECHNICAL NOTES |
|------------------------------------------------------------|
| The CRD-5300 will not operate without an attached battery |
| back-up or an uninterruptible power supply. Also, |
| terminating drive buses by installing on-board resistors |
| is not recommended because the end drive on the bus cannot |
| be removed during a "hot swap" without leaving the bus |
| unterminated. |
+------------------------------------------------------------+
